Analysis
In 2023, other investment, debt instruments (assets, positions, us dollar) in Ecuador stood at 212,509 US dollar per square kilometre. That is the highest value across all 31 years on record.
That represents a change of up 7.8% on the previous year and up 172.7% over ten years.
Over the whole period, other investment, debt instruments (assets, positions, us dollar) in Ecuador peaked at 212,509 US dollar per square kilometre in 2023 and was at its lowest, 1,144 US dollar per square kilometre, in 1993.
Ecuador ranks 67th of 169 countries on this measure, in the middle of the range.
The series is highly variable year to year, so single readings are best treated with caution.

How this figure is calculated
Other investment, Debt instruments (Assets, Positions, US dollar) divided by Land area (sq. km), matched on country and year. Neither publisher issues this ratio as a series; it is computed here from both.
Other investment, Debt instruments (Assets, Positions, US dollar) ÷ Land area (sq. km)
Computed from
- Other investment, Debt instruments International Monetary Fund
- Land area FAOSTAT, Food and Agriculture Organization of the United Nations (FAO)
Statizoid computes this series; the underlying measurements belong to the publishers named above. The arithmetic is applied to every country and year where both inputs report, and nothing is estimated unless the page says so.
